The legacy of the Eliwood House was intrinsically tied to Henry, one of two children whose father tragically lost his life. The sorrowful shadow of his father's death forced the family to abandon their home in the Brightwood District, seeking solace somewhere new. His mother found it in the Corandale District, and through the toil of eight grueling years, she rediscovered an old flame via an online meeting. A high school sweetheart, a beacon of hope that illuminated the path to true love she thought was forever buried with her husband. The unexpected reunion rekindled their passion, culminating in a planned wedding as the fall leaves began to drop. The leaders of Eliwood House, bearing the responsibility of Henry's safety, dispatched colleagues to watch over him until his mother's wedding. They took residence in the Brightwood District and he made an unexpected decision - to enroll in a local university. His goal was to investigate his father's death. They even opted to reside in the co-ed dormitory, blending in seamlessly with the assistance of two members of the Eliwood House; he was able to uncover the truth. 

In his time at Garcinia Institute, Henry unexpectedly crossed paths with a familiar face-an old friend. United by their history and shared intrigue, they ventured into the forgotten remnants of the Lenora Institute of Technology, seeking answers to the mystery surrounding his father's untimely demise. During their exploration, they stumbled upon a series of vials intriguingly marked as 'Alphus Formula.' Intrigued and reckless, they decided to transport a few back to their base at the Garcinia Institute for further examination.
However, an inadvertent disaster struck. A vial slipped from their grasp, its contents spilling and rapidly transforming into a pervasive, toxic gas that permeated the confines of their classroom. Yet, as quickly as it had manifested, it disappeared, leaving behind an ominous silence.
